Belmont Park railway station was located on the Armadale/Thornlie line in Perth, Western Australia. It was operated by Transperth serving Belmont Park Racecourse from 1906 until 2013.
History
Belmont Park station opened in 1906 as Goodwood. In 1979 it was renamed Belmont Park. It was used only when there was an event at the Belmont Park Racecourse.
The station closed on 18 October 2013 to make way for the new Stadium station that is being built as part of the Perth Stadium project.
